老年高血压患者Hcy水平、MTHFR C677T基因型及补充叶酸对降压效果和靶器官损害的影响研究

Effects of Hcy levels,MTHFR C677T genotype,and folic acid supplementation on antihypertensive efficacy and target organ damage in elderly hypertensive patients
原文传递
导出
摘要 目的探讨老年高血压患者同型半胱氨酸(homocysteine,Hcy)水平、MTHFR C677T基因型及补充叶酸对降压效果和靶器官损害的影响。方法选取2019年1月~2022年12月于南京鼓楼医院集团宿迁医院诊断为原发性H型高血压患者190例作为研究对象,随机分为两组(每组各95例):对照组为依那普利+常规降压药组,观察组为依那普利叶酸片+常规降压药组。检测两组患者治疗前后的叶酸水平,颈动脉斑块积分及不稳定率,左心室后壁、室间隔厚度,肌酐清除率及24 h尿微量白蛋白,并比较不同基因型对叶酸干预的效果。结果观察组的降压效果和对靶器官的保护效果均优于对照组,血压控制更稳定,左心室后壁和室间隔厚度的增厚较小,颈动脉斑块积分和不稳定率降低,肌酐清除率更高,24 h尿微量白蛋白更低,同时Hcy水平显著降低,而且叶酸水平明显提高,以上差异均具有统计学意义(P<0.05);不同基因型高血压患者在叶酸治疗后,肌酐清除率提升,24 h尿微量白蛋白减少,且显著降低Hcy水平和血压水平;且TT型患者对叶酸干预在降低Hcy水平、血压水平上有更好的效果。结论在降压治疗中,依那普利叶酸片配合常规降压药治疗能更好地降低Hcy水平,改善靶器官损害,且TT基因型患者对于叶酸干预效果和血压水平的影响更为显著。 Objective To explore the effects of homocysteine(Hcy)levels,MTHFR C677T genotype,and folic acid supplementation on antihypertensive efficacy and target organ damage in elderly hypertensive patients.Methods A total of 190 patients with primary H-type hypertension diagnosed at our hospital from January 2019 to December 2022 were selected and randomly divided into two groups(95 cases in each group):the control group was treated with enalapril and conventional antihypertensive drugs,and the observation group was treated with enalapril folate tablets and conventional antihypertensive drugs.The folate levels of two groups of patients before and after treatment,carotid artery plaque score and instability rate,left ventricular posterior wall and interventricular septal thickness,creatinine clearance rate and 24 h urine microalbumin were detected,and the effects of different genotypes on folic acid intervention was compared.Results The observation group had better antihypertensive effect and protective effect on target organs than the control group,with more stable blood pressure control,less thickening of left ventricular posterior wall and interventricular septum thickness,reduced carotid plaque integral and instability rate,higher creatinine clearance rate,lower 24 h urine microalbumin,and significantly reduced Hcy level,and significantly increased folate level.The above differences were statistically significant(P<0.05);After folic acid treatment,patients with different genotypes of hypertension showed an increase in creatinine clearance and a decrease in 24 h urinary microalbumin.Moreover,folic acid intervention significantly reduced Hcy and blood pressure levels.TT type folic acid intervention had better effects in reducing Hcy levels and blood pressure reduction.Conclusion In antihypertensive treatment,enalapril folate tablets combined with conventional antihypertensive drugs can better reduce Hcy levels and improve target organ damage.TT genotype has a better effect on folate intervention,and its impact on blood pressure levels is also more significant.
